DUT Test Module for Si/SiC T0-247-3 and -4 Devices
Install Two Transistors on the TO-247-3 and -4 DUT Modules
IMPORTANT: When inserting devices into the module sockets, make
certain they are pushed all the way down into the sockets. Lead
length of devices not pushed all the way into the sockets can add
parasitic inductance and may affect measurements.
IMPORTANT: Verify orientation of devices as you insert them into the
sockets. Some devices, especially TO-220 style devices, have a
different pin orientation.
It is possible to use a TO-220 device in the test module. You must
spread the device pins apart so that they will fit in the wider
spacing of the TO-247 sockets. You may need to add solder to the
pins so that they make good contact in the sockets.
Avoid bending any of the pins on the DUT PC Module. Carefully
align all of the pins with the connector before installing the PCB.
It is possible to use a diode as the High-Side device instead of an
identical FET or IGBT. Use a Silicon Carbide Schottky diode with
adequate Voltage and Current ratings for your test.
